In music, 'counterpoint' is the technique of combining different melodies at the same time. More generally, it means something that contrasts with or balances another thing, such as an opposing idea or element.
उपयोग और बारीकियां
'Counterpoint' is formal in both music and general speech. In non-musical contexts, it's often used in writing or discussion to refer to an opposing point of view or element. Collocations: 'a counterpoint to', 'by way of counterpoint'. Don't confuse with 'counterparts' (meaning equivalents).
